The MIB3 can distract your attention from the traffic conditions. You could cause an accident and place yourself and others in danger.
- Always devote your complete attention to the traffic situation.
- Only operate the MIB3 when traffic and driving conditions are appropriate.
- Set the volume to a level that allows you to hear important sounds outside the vehicle e.g. horns, sirens and alarms.
- High volumes can cause hearing damage.
- Always route the connection cable of the external device such that is does not restrict you when driving. Caution
- In some countries, some Infotainment functions can no longer be selected when the vehicle is running faster than a certain speed. This is not a malfunction, but complies with the national legal regulations. The MIB3 includes protective circuits that prevent damage to the device as far as possible:
- If the supply voltage is too low or too high, or if the MIB3 becomes too hot, the MIB3 will switch off automatically.
- Never open the MIB3 yourself in the event of a fault!
Take the faulty device to be repaired by a competent specialist repairer. We recommend that you use a service center for this work as this will ensure that trained workshop staff and the necessary parts and tools will be available. -5,4 dBi to +0,7 dBi OFDM Continental 5 INTRODUCTION TO OPERATION Long press on left control dial allows to switch the device on and off. Turning left control dial allows to change settings like volume. The MIB3 allows access to different menus with the function keys located below the display or the icons directly on the touch screen . Right control dial allows to browse through menus e.g. Settings and select options by pressing. Sliding over the touch screen left and right shows different pages. Returning to home screen is always possible by pressing the hard key. Continental 6 RADIO - OVERVIEW Press the left control dial to switch the radio on. 1. The AM/FM/DAB Radio can be startet by pressing the function key Radio or the touch screen by toching the icon Radio. 2. The main Media screen of MIB3_EI HU, shows a favorite list. Currently played radio channel or media source can be added by pressing a + icon. Also, from this screen, already added favorites can be deleted. 3. By touching the !Radio icon, this allows to choose between different sources like AM, FM and DAB bands. By touching any of the available bands, this shows available channels within such band. Automatic scanning of channels can be done by touching the update icon. Manual channel scanning can be done by touching the scan icon. 4. The icon !Settings allows to access general media as well as tuner settings and also advanced settings like RDS Regional, Automatic frequency control (AF), Radio Data System (RDS), Autostore of stations logos, etc. Continental 7 BLUETOOTH - SEARCHING FOR MOBILE PHONES AND CREATING A CONNECTION The MIB3 will search for devices that support Bluetooths Hands Free Profile (HFP) and Audio Streaming Profile (A2DP/AVRCP). 1. On the default menu screen, touch the Telephone icon or from the functions keys, touch the Phone touch button. 2. Follow the indicated message by searching for MIB3 device on your mobile phone. 3. If there are already some registered mobile phones to the HU, they will appear in such screen; a mobile phone can be selected from such list. 4. Press on the device of your choice to make a Bluetooth connection and follow the instructions on your phone. Continental 9 BLUETOOTH INTERACTING WITH A MOBILE PHONE After successfully connecting to a mobile phone several new options will be available. 1. On the default menu screen, touch the Telephone icon or from the functions keys, touch the Phone touch button. 2. The Telephone screen will show on top right the name of the connected phone. By pressing on the + icon, this allows adding contacts directly from the address book as a favorite. 3. The button Dial number allows to take phone calls or also conduct emergency and Breakdown calls. 4. The Contacts icon opens the contacts list of the connected mobile phone. 5. A list of all missed, dialled or received calles can be accessed by touching the Calls icon. 6. Settings of the connected mobile phone can be modified by touching the Settings icon. Continental 14 SOUND ADJUSTMENT MIB3 provides several options to individualize the sound in the car. 1. On the default menu screen, touch the Sound icon. 2. The equalizer menue allows basic adjustments to the sound. 3. The Sound focus allows to control the focus point within the car. 4. The button Settings allows to enable or disable touchscreen and menu button tone and change the volume settings. FCC Class B digital device notice This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device, pursuant to part 15 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. This equipment generates, uses and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off and on, the user is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the following measures:
-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na.
- Increase the separation between the equipment and receiver.
-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ver is connected.
-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help. CAN ICES-3 (B) / NMB-3 (B) This Class B digital apparatus complies with Canadian ICES-003.
